Cases6010155/2024

Claimant v Medway Soft Drinks Limited (in CVL)

3 March 2025Before Employment Judge Fredericks-BowyerLondon (South)remote video

Outcome

Claimant succeeds£6,413

Individual claims

Redundancy Paysucceeded

The tribunal found the claimant was dismissed by reason of redundancy on 26 February 2024 with 15 complete years of service and a weekly pay of £285. The statutory redundancy payment was calculated as £6,412.50 based on the claimant's age (57), length of service, and weekly pay.

Facts

The claimant was employed by Medway Soft Drinks Limited for 15 complete years until his dismissal by reason of redundancy on 26 February 2024. At the time of dismissal, he was 57 years old and earning £285 per week. The respondent company entered creditors' voluntary liquidation and did not attend the hearing. The claimant attempted to attend but experienced technical difficulties.

Decision

The tribunal proceeded in the absence of both parties under Rule 47 and awarded the claimant statutory redundancy pay of £6,412.50. The calculation was straightforward based on the claimant's age, length of service, and weekly pay as stated in the claim form.

Practical note

Employment tribunals will proceed with redundancy pay claims in the absence of parties where the respondent is in liquidation and the calculation is purely statutory with no discretionary elements.
